Default Mac help.

I just switched from windows to Leopard. When I run photoshop or Corel painter on the Mac, the top and side bars of the program show up and work but, the rest of the window shows the desktop. Is there something wrong or is that how Leopard handles these programs? If I open a photo to work on, the programs work well except the desk top remains in the background underneath the photo. It's very annoying. Any thoughts appreciated.

Default Re: Mac help.

Like PhotoGuy says: that is how it's supposed to work.

Set up how large you want the PS or CP window to be by pulling its lower right corner. Thereafter clicking the green button (top left of the window) will toggle between the last 2 set window sizes.

Default Re: Mac help.

In Photoshop you can also press the F key to cycle through the available views. The second press may suit you better.
